Course Description:
This course introduces students to the Arabic language with a focus on the four key skills of listening, speaking, reading and writing. Students will learn the Arabic alphabet and script, develop basic pronunciation and vocabularies such as greetings, introductions, personal information, and common phrases. They will begin to form simple sentences, ask and answer questions in familiar contexts, and gain awareness of Arabic phonetics and orthography. Over the course, students will engage in interactive communicative activities, paired/small-group tasks, and basic translation exercises.

Islamic Primary Leaving Examinations (IPLE) – Course Overview

The Islamic Primary Leaving Examinations (IPLE) Course is designed to prepare learners for the national Islamic Primary Leaving Examinations with clarity, confidence, and a strong Islamic foundation. The course covers all essential areas of Islamic knowledge, including Aqeedah (belief), Fiqh (worship and daily rulings), Sīrah (the life of the Prophet ﷺ), Islamic morals and manners, Qur’an studies, and general Islamic knowledge required at the primary completion level.

Through structured lessons, guided revision, exam-focused activities, and continuous assessment, learners develop a solid understanding of key Islamic concepts while gaining the skills needed to excel in the IPLE examinations. The course strengthens both academic performance and Islamic character, helping students grow in knowledge and discipline.

This course is suitable for:

  • Primary school candidates preparing for the IPLE

  • Students seeking a strong Islamic foundation before secondary studies

  • Imams and community leaders who want to strengthen their basics

  • Mature Muslims who missed foundational Islamic education and want to learn properly
